#1d0a6c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1d0a6c is composed of 11.4% red, 3.9% green and 42.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.1% cyan, 90.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 251.6 degrees, a saturation of 83.1% and a lightness of 23.1%. #1d0a6c color hex could be obtained by blending #3a14d8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330066.

#1d0a6c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1d0a6c has RGB values of R:29, G:10, B:108 and CMYK values of C:0.73, M:0.91, Y:0,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 1903212.

Shades and Tints of #1d0a6c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f0edf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#1d0a6c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#39373f is the less saturated color, while #170175 is the most saturated one.
